BANDs Bath Autism and Neurodiversity spectrums

Main information

Type of service: Social groups

BANDs Bath Autism and Neurodiversity spectrums are peer advocacy and support groups which meet one afternoon and evening a month in central Bath and Frome. We also run a theatre and social group one Thursday a month These groups are for adults on the autism or neurodiversity spectrums.They have a cinema, cafe and pub group with the times each month being sent out in a text or email the weekend before they meet. We plan to hold board gaming cafe groups and go on day trips to Weston-super-mare and Weymouth yearly. Extra meet ups can be arranged on request eg to see a one off music event. We have a Xmas meal in December and hope to expand to include bowling and/or day trips. Anyone who joins must be respectful of others sexuality, disability, race and gender (including transgender). This includes parents and carers who may attend. Parents or carers/support workers may attend with their over 16 year old children.
